MODE 2

London

Mode 2 has been drawing for as far back as he can remember, and spent his youth deep into comics, sci-fi and fantasy literature, as well as role-playing games such as “Dungeons&Dragons”. When he finished his ‘O’-level exams in summer ‘84, he started hanging out on the Covent Garden Hip Hop scene. Because of his ability at drawing, he decided to pick up the spray can, and from that moment onwards, set about making a name for himself within the global Hip Hop community. His long years hopping from Paris to London and to the rest of Europe has seen him involved in many diverse projects. While working at Sartoria in Modena, Italy, he initiated the DEFUMO project, working alongside Delta and Futura, with the support of Sartoria, Slam jam, and Mo’ Wax; creating a project involving the painting of a club , and the ensuing catalogue, DVD and website. The history that he has lived alongside his contemporaries within this omnipresent culture makes characters such as himself rare pools of knowledge and understanding of a form of expression that many talk about, but so few hold any grip onto its history or its dynamics. Though walking around with his ethics and artistic integrity at the top of his agenda, Mode is constantly on the lookout for new and interesting projects that will challenge, diversify and stretch his body of work even further.
